> > In the patch "mmc: Add support for JMicron 388 SD/MMC controller",
> > I changed a wrong field for MMC during rewrite.  Fixed now.
> > 
> > Signed-off-by: Takashi Iwai <ti...@suse.de>
> > ---
> >  drivers/mmc/host/sdhci.c |    2 +-
> >  1 files changed, 1 insertions(+), 1 deletions(-)
> > 
> > diff --git a/drivers/mmc/host/sdhci.c b/drivers/mmc/host/sdhci.c
> > index 51f5209..be0ff14 100644
> > --- a/drivers/mmc/host/sdhci.c
> > +++ b/drivers/mmc/host/sdhci.c
> > @@ -1919,7 +1919,7 @@ int sdhci_add_host(struct sdhci_host *host)
> >             mmc->ocr_avail_sd &= ~MMC_VDD_165_195;
> >     mmc->ocr_avail_mmc = ocr_avail;
> >     if (host->ocr_avail_mmc)
> > -           mmc->ocr_avail_sd &= host->ocr_avail_mmc;
> > +           mmc->ocr_avail_mmc &= host->ocr_avail_mmc;
> >  
> >     if (mmc->ocr_avail == 0) {
> >             printk(KERN_ERR "%s: Hardware doesn't report any "
